A Helena law firm can receive an inquiry without knowing what prompted it. A caller may remember only that they found the firm online, while the useful answer sits across several visits, a landing page, a referral path or an advertisement. Lead Attribution is designed to connect that journey to the inquiry and, where recorded, the consultation and signed case. For a firm serving Helena, the first decision is not whether every visit has value. It is whether your current records let you distinguish a marketing contact from a qualified inquiry and a signed matter.

1. Start with Helena’s actual service boundary

Helena is a municipality in Alabama. The Census Bureau’s 2020–2024 ACS five-year estimate records 21,769 residents, with a margin of error of 91, and identifies relationships with Jefferson County and Shelby County. That population figure is not evidence of search demand, case volume, language preference, competition or staffing requirements. It does establish why geographic scope should be defined carefully before attribution is reviewed. A firm may serve Helena alone, Helena and one county, both counties, or a broader Alabama market. Those are different reporting questions.

Recommended approach

Bring your intended service geography to the review. Decide whether a lead should be assessed by Helena, by county relationship, by a broader Alabama area, or by the matter’s actual service location. Do not use the city’s population as a forecast. Use it to prevent an imprecise local label from obscuring which inquiries your firm accepts.

5. Measure the outcomes that matter to your firm

The product text describes roll-ups by channel, case type and page into an ROI Dashboard, with the journey extending to consultation and signed case. It also presents attribution as a way to connect marketing spend with case outcomes. A dashboard does not, by itself, establish that a channel caused a matter or guarantee future visibility, inquiries or revenue. The quality of the conclusion depends on the records and outcome definitions your firm uses.

Recommended approach

Define the stages you want to compare: inquiry, qualified inquiry, consultation and signed case, if those stages fit your practice. Decide how duplicates, referrals, unavailable outcomes and matters outside your service scope will be treated. Then review reports by channel, page and case type without turning a small or incomplete record into a promise about future performance.
